[js] change default formatter for JavaScript/TypeScript from clang-format to Prettier (#21728)
### Description

See
454996d496
for manual changes (excluded auto-generated formatting changes)

### Why

Because the toolsets for old clang-format is out-of-date. This reduces
the development efficiency.

- The NPM package `clang-format` is already in maintenance mode. not
updated since 2 years ago.
- The VSCode extension for clang-format is not maintained for a while,
and a recent Node.js security update made it not working at all in
Windows.

No one in community seems interested in fixing those.

Choose Prettier as it is the most popular TS/JS formatter.

### How to merge

It's easy to break the build:
- Be careful of any new commits on main not included in this PR.
- Be careful that after this PR is merged, other PRs that already passed
CI can merge.

So, make sure there is no new commits before merging this one, and
invalidate js PRs that already passed CI, force them to merge to latest.

onnxruntime-react-native

ONNX Runtime React Native provides a JavaScript library for running ONNX models in a React Native app.

Why ONNX models

The Open Neural Network Exchange (ONNX) is an open standard for representing machine learning models. The biggest advantage of ONNX is that it allows interoperability across different open source AI frameworks, which itself offers more flexibility for AI frameworks adoption.

Why ONNX Runtime React Native

With ONNX Runtime React Native, React Native developers can score pre-trained ONNX models directly in React Native apps by leveraging ONNX Runtime, so it provides a light-weight inference solution for Android and iOS.

Installation

yarn add onnxruntime-react-native

Usage

import { InferenceSession } from "onnxruntime-react-native";

// load a model
const session: InferenceSession = await InferenceSession.create(modelPath);
// input as InferenceSession.OnnxValueMapType
const result = session.run(input, ['num_detection:0', 'detection_classes:0'])

Refer to ONNX Runtime JavaScript examples for samples and tutorials. The ONNX Runtime React Native library does not currently support the following features:

  • Tensors with unsigned data types, with the exception of uint8 on Android devices
  • Model loading using ArrayBuffer

Operator and type support

ONNX Runtime React Native version 1.13 supports both ONNX and ORT format models, and includes all operators and types.

Previous ONNX Runtime React Native packages use the ONNX Runtime Mobile package, and support operators and types used in popular mobile models. See here for the list of supported operators and types.
